WebNJ Statute: 2C:12-1c. Assault by auto. c. (1) A person is guilty of assault by auto or vessel when the person drives a vehicle or vessel recklessly and causes either serious bodily injury or bodily injury to another. Assault by auto or vessel is a crime of the fourth degree if serious bodily injury results and is a disorderly persons offense if ... WebA New Jersey DUI/DWI conviction can lead to immigration consequences in two general areas. If it causes you to be removable/deportable. Meaning you are in the U.S. and because of a New Jersey DUI/DWI you are removed from the U.S.; or. You want to apply for legal status in the U.S. and a New Jersey DUI/DWI conviction causes you to be inadmissible.

WebFor this reason, a DUI is a traffic offense not an indictable crime (felony) or disorderly persons offense (misdemeanor). It also does not create any kind of criminal record, as the conviction is reported on your driver's history (abstract). For this reason, there are also no jury trials for DUI; a judge determines your fate. changeant synonyme
